Output e15c41848a9b2006273692bbc07a8a9fc6d08d3308eabe71f96f4e4e0e350f4c:0

value
38587762
script pubkey
OP_0 OP_PUSHBYTES_20 629ffac3565252f18550d919df778ed673f59c9b
address
bc1qv20l4s6k2ff0rp2smyva7auw6eelt8ymaeuqnl
transaction
e15c41848a9b2006273692bbc07a8a9fc6d08d3308eabe71f96f4e4e0e350f4c
confirmations
426786
spent
true